After a record setting week on Broadway, the numbers have dropped by over 30 percent – or more like a normal week on the Great White Way.
Even with the drop in numbers 15 of the 26 shows currently running topped a million at the box office with three of them earning over $2 million. And all but six of those shows had 90 percent capacity in attendance with six of them reaching the 100 percent mark or more.
“The Lion King” continued its dominance in the number one spot with a box office draw of $2.44 million with “Wicked”, “Sweeney Todd”, and “Hamilton” also earning at least $2 million; “Merrily We Roll Along” with $1.79 million rounded out the top five.
“Some Like it Hot” closed last week and “Shucked” is set to close on January 14; but there “Days of Wine and Roses” has just opened in previews and has sold out both of its performances.

Not surprising “Hamilton” and “Hadestown” topped attendance with over 101 percent with “Sweeney Todd”, “The Book of Mormon”, “Days of Wine and Roses” and “”Merrily We Roll Along” all had 100 percent capacity.
